To match your Spokane purchasing power in Scottsdale, you'd need to earn $51,429/year (29% more than $40K). At that salary, you'd have $419/mo left after essentials โ€” vs $717/mo in Spokane.

If I move from Spokane to Scottsdale keeping my $40K salary, will I be better off?

Not necessarily. Core expenses in Scottsdale are higher, so on the same $40K salary you'd have $797 less per month. You'd need to earn $51,429 to maintain the same standard of living.

How is the salary equivalent calculated?

The equivalent salary is calculated by multiplying your current salary by the ratio of the two cities' overall cost of living indices: $40K ร— (117 รท 91) = $51,429. This adjusts for differences in housing, food, transport, and general cost of living.
